Parts Compatible with the Bobcat 970 Skid Steer Loader

The 970 belongs to Bobcat's early heavy class, machines built when the company was proving skid steers could do loader-scale work. Its serial structure is unusual: 4964MA100000 through 109999, then 4964MA110000 and above, a six-digit sequence within a single MA prefix, so the full string down to its length matters when matching a listing.

The heavy 900-family shares its service hardware internally, and the 970's catalog reflects what keeps a big early diesel working rather than model-exclusive components.

Common Replacement Parts for the Bobcat 970

Fuel service leads: the in-line fuel filter replacing OEM 3885315 is the recurring order, supported by both clamp sizes, the size 5 replacing OEM 42H32 and the larger replacing OEM 42H64, across its bigger plumbing. Grease fittings replacing OEM 10H25 feed the heavy pivots, and the 17C-series bolts restock original-size hardware.

The parts manual anchors any work on a 970. Match by its numbers, and our team can help interpret the six-digit MA sequences against your plate.
